1 definition by Michael Carter

A deer who is a gigantic coke-head, spends all day trying to buy bags and then just blowing line after line after line. Also gets heavily involved in the pharm-game.
When that one deer wandered into our room he could tell almost immediatley that the deer on the wall was a ginourmous halloween-head.
by Michael Carter September 12, 2007
9 23